We are passionate about sharing the story of British airships and the fascinating stories of the people behind the ships, the technology, and their place in history, which is often overlooked. If you would like us to come and give a talk to you, then please contact us.
We are happy to deliver talks and lectures both online and in person.
The Trust’s council and members also offer talks and lectures to history societies and schools; those detailed below are some of the upcoming and historical talks in the last few years:
